Within the Expedia Group, the Partner Experience Design organization (XD) is our global, cross-disciplinary team uniting user experience design, content design, and research to enable innovative, relevant, and cohesive experiences that serve the needs of all our travelers, partners, and agents.


We’re looking for a motivated User Experience Designer III to help us envision and deliver delightful customer experiences. We work on a global scale for multiple brands, across devices and platforms, in a diverse and collaborative environment.

As a User Experience Designer III on the Private Label Solution (PLS) team, you have an opportunity to think through the framing of problems with a focus on end-user needs and desires. Alongside the product team, you will identify, design, specify and implement end-to-end experiences for a wide range of products and services. Your workstream will be Template, our white label template product, an area of the business which is one of the fastest growing segments in the company. You will be a key contributor to creating delightful experiences for travelers booking on our airline, bank, hotel chain, retail and other partners sites. You will enhance the travelers’ experiences, using the Expedia platform, and create additional functionality required by our partners.

Work with product managers, business partners, engineers, marketing and customers to develop and improve Expedia Group’s Template product for our B2B2C travelers worldwide, every single day.

About Expedia Group 

Expedia Group (NASDAQ: EXPE) powers travel for everyone, everywhere through our global platform. Driven by the core belief that travel is a force for good, we help people experience the world in new ways and build lasting connections. We provide industry-leading technology solutions to fuel partner growth and success, while facilitating memorable experiences for travelers. Expedia Group's family of brands includes: Brand Expedia®, Hotels.com®, Expedia® Partner Solutions, Vrbo®, trivago®, Orbitz®, Travelocity®, Hotwire®, Wotif®, ebookers®, CheapTickets®, Expedia Group™ Media Solutions, Expedia Local Expert®, CarRentals.com™, and Expedia Cruises™.
